PartyPoker.com Fish'O'Mania – Woodlands Lakes

Angling Trust News Release

With only three rounds left to this years Fish’O’mania Grand Final at Cudmore the competitors arrived at the Woodlands Lakes at Carlton Miniott, North Yorkshire with high expectations that the fishery would live upto its reputation of high scoring venue.

Though some big name anglers had made the long journey to Woodlands it was Durham angler Tony Robertson fishing in his first ever Fish’O’mania qualifier that took full advantage of his extensive knowledge of the venue to come out the overall winner on the day.  A regular competitor at Woodlands, Tony drew peg 11 in the centre of the length on Skylark to finish with 77lb-2oz giving him almost a 20lb lead over his nearest rival Steve Bamford who had drawn on Wagtail.

Tony fed 3pints of 8mm feed pellets to his banded hook pellet to take carp upto 5lb regularly through the match.  Speaking after the match, Tony – somewhat shell shocked – said that he was delighted with his draw, having framed in a match from the same area only recently, so as long as the fish got their heads down to feed he was confident about putting in a good performance.  Little did he know that his weight would give him a place at this years final.  Asked if he would get chance to practice on Cudmore before the big day, he felt that as he didn’t want to get any preconceived ideas about the venue, he’d probably leave that up to the day to make his final chose on tactics.  Though as he is taking part in the Angling Trust National championships for Anglers with Disabilities on the 27th of this month at Woodland View, which is not a million miles away from the Grand Final venue, he might have chance to call in to Cudmore for a look around.

Second place was a closely fought contest with Chorley angler Steve Bamford fishing on peg 7 on Wagtail finally winning through with 58lb – 9oz, though upto the final hooter sounding only one good fish would have been needed by the anglers in 3rd, 4th or 5th place to have changed any of the backup places.

3rd place went to Brian Avery, from Newton Aycliffe, on peg 6 on Partridge with
55lb – 6oz
4th place was Greg Norris from Buttershaw Nr Bradford on peg 6 on Wagtail with
54lb – 8oz
5th place was Karl Ebbrell from Denton Nr Manchester on peg 16 also on Wagtail
with 54lb – 3oz.

This is the 16th running of PartyPoker.com Fish ‘O’ Mania. Promoted by Essex-based Matchroom Sport, the event features 16 heats of 130 anglers each with the winner advancing forward to the Grand Final at Cudmore Fisheries, Whitmore near Newcastle-under-Lyme on Saturday 18th July.

The final will be televised live in its five hour entirety on Sky Sports with the eventual winner receiving £25,000. All qualifying events are covered by Sky Sports to be broadcast on their weekly magazine show ‘Tight Lines’, every Friday.
